Abstract
This paper proposes a method - shape from photometry - to recovery the surface information with three images illuminated by three point light sources. Since the shape from photometry is based on the gray level of the illuminated surface image, the reflectance models are the major roles in shape recovery. The reflectance models are the Lambertian and specular. The algorithms have been tested on synthetic images of diffuse and specular surfaces, and obtained satisfactory results.
